Finding Homes for Rent in St. Joseph: A Step-by-Step Guide

Finding the right rental home requires a strategic approach.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you through the process, from setting your budget to signing the lease.

Step 1: Determine Your Needs and Budget

  • Needs: Consider the number of bedrooms, bathrooms, and desired amenities.
  • Budget: Establish a realistic budget, typically no more than 30% of your gross monthly income.
  • Credit Check: Be prepared for a credit check by the landlord.

Step 2: Research and Search for Properties

  • Online Listings: Use websites like Zillow, Apartments.com, and Craigslist.
  • Local Real Estate Agents: Contact local agents specializing in rentals.
  • Driving Around: Explore neighborhoods and look for “For Rent” signs.

Step 3: Schedule and Attend Viewings

  • Preparation: Take notes and photos during viewings.
  • Questions: Ask about pet policies, utilities, and maintenance procedures.
  • Multiple Viewings: Consider revisiting the property at different times of the day.

Step 4: Application and Screening

  • Application: Fill out the application completely and honestly.
  • Required Documents: Gather all necessary documents, such as proof of income and references.
  • Background Check: Be prepared for a background check.

Step 5: Lease Agreement and Move-In

  • Review the Lease: Read the entire lease agreement carefully before signing.
  • Security Deposit: Understand the terms for the security deposit.
  • Move-In Inspection: Document the condition of the property before moving in.

How do I apply for a rental property?

Typically, you will need to fill out an application form provided by the landlord or property management company. You'll also need to provide supporting documents, such as proof of income, references, and a copy of your identification.

What should I do before signing a lease?

Carefully read the lease agreement, understand your rights and responsibilities, inspect the property, and ask any questions you have before signing.

Are pets allowed in rental properties in St. Joseph?

Pet policies vary by landlord. Some properties allow pets, while others don't. Make sure to inquire about pet policies before applying, and be prepared to pay a pet deposit or monthly pet fee.

What utilities am I responsible for?

This will vary by the property and the lease terms. In most cases, you will be responsible for electricity, gas, and sometimes water, and trash. Ensure you know exactly what utilities you are responsible for.

What is a security deposit, and how is it used?

A security deposit is money you pay to the landlord at the beginning of your lease. It's used to cover any damages to the property beyond normal wear and tear or unpaid rent. At the end of your lease, the deposit is returned, less any deductions for damages.
